๐ŸŽ„ Guaranteed Christmas Delivery ๐ŸŽ„: Royal Mail & DPD

FREE UK delivery on all orders over ยฃ35

All, 3, 6, 12 Pre-Paid Subscriptions

Viewing of 57 Products

Arrives before Christmas